Tour at 21:00

Report from Eldey: The forecast looked promising once again but, similar to previous tours unforecasted cloud cover meant that no northern lights were to be seen. The night sky was visible through small pockets in the cloud with the odd star and even constellation but unfortunately, there was no light show tonight. Photographs of very feint white streaks mixed in amongst the cloud highlighted that the potential for the northern lights were there but the clouds were too thick. Complimentary tickets were awarded.
